Pricing
CLPS Global
Unverified
Contact
No bio yet
Location
Shanghai, China
Links
Polly Yip
Global Head Of HR
Laura Liu
Talent Acquisition
6 people, 0 jobs
Dyson
Indra Sistemas
System1 Research
Citigroup
iSi Group
View more